Responsibilities
Depending on experience and qualifications, duties may include:
- Performing boundary, topographic, ALTA/NSPS, utility, and construction surveys
- Operating Trimble GPS equipment, robotic total stations, data collectors, and related survey technology
- Collecting and documenting accurate field data
- Processing survey data using Trimble Business Center (TBC)
- Assisting with survey calculations, mapping, and drafting in Civil 3D
- Working closely with project managers, engineers, contractors, and clients
- Maintaining survey equipment and company vehicles
- Following company safety standards and industry best practices
